
Marcus Rashford, currently on loan at Barcelona, has expressed a strong interest in remaining with the Spanish club.
Rashford’s Aspirations for Barcelona
The Manchester United forward’s future at Old Trafford appears uncertain, fueling speculation about a permanent transfer once the season concludes. Rashford stated in an interview with SPORT that he envisions a long-term commitment to Barcelona, a club he regards as prestigious, as he aims to secure significant silverware with them.
The Catalan giants initially secured Rashford’s services on loan, with an option to buy him for €30 million at season’s end.
Rashford commented to SPORT: “Of course, my aim is to stay at Barcelona. That’s my ultimate goal, but it’s not the sole motivation behind my hard work and dedication.”
“The goal is to win; Barcelona is an amazing club designed to compete for titles.”
He continued, “While there is pressure here, it’s the kind I thrive on as a player. I prefer to operate in an environment with high expectations; otherwise, it’s challenging for me to stay engaged and perform at my best.”
“I feel like I’m in the ideal setting to advance my career, and I’m just focused on improving daily and helping the team succeed. We’ll see what unfolds next summer.”
Barcelona’s Financial Considerations for Signing Rashford

Rashford has made a notable impact since his transfer to Barcelona, tallying seven goals and 11 assists across all competitions this season. Whether Barcelona can afford the required transfer fee, given their financial constraints, remains to be seen. They may seek to negotiate a more manageable price for the talented 28-year-old.
Tying Rashford down for another season would benefit both the player and the club, as Barcelona looks to enhance the quality and depth of their attacking lineup. With Rashford’s clear intent to stay, the upcoming months should reveal how this situation unfolds.
